WebWave energy is, essentially, a condensed form of solar power produced by the wind … Web22 de fev. de 2024 · What is wave energy? The easiest way to think about it is this: a wave’s force powers underwater turbines that are attached to a buoy. The turbines then spin from the force of water and generate electricity. Wave energy produces electricity using naturally occurring forces of water within the ocean. WebWave energy, in one sense, is just another form of solar energy. WebWave power is the capture of energy of wind waves to do useful work – for example, electricity generation, water desalination, or pumping water. A machine that exploits wave power is a wave energy converter (WEC).. Waves are generated by wind passing over the sea's surface.
